Today it is finally done! We’ve finished weaving the spider-silk-matrix for my project 2.6g 329m/s one day before the final deadline! The skin-cells need a certain amount of time in order for them to form the skin I need and add to that the additional time for the sterilisation process of the spider-web and you’ll arrive at 18 April, which is tomorrow.

That’s why I’m glad that the weaving of the transgenic silk was finished JUST in time! I’ll dedicate a page to the entire process of turning the spider-silk into the textile because I think it’s a story worth telling. Finally after several major setbacks I can sleep well tonight : )
